The O-1A evidence landscape for exercise physiologists in clinical research

Exercise physiology in clinical research occupies a productive but sometimes misunderstood position in the O-1A framework. The field spans basic physiology, cardiology, sports medicine, and public health; it produces peer-reviewed publications, generates NIH and NSF funding, and relies on institutional affiliations at academic medical centers and research universities. Yet its proximity to clinical practice — and its relative unfamiliarity to USCIS adjudicators compared with molecular biology or physics — can create friction during adjudication. The most important preparatory step for a petitioner in this field is identifying which of the eight extraordinary ability criteria their record addresses most convincingly and building the evidence for those criteria before filing.

Under 8 C.F.R. § 214.2(o)(3)(iii), O-1A classification requires establishing extraordinary ability through sustained national or international acclaim and meeting at least three of the eight regulatory criteria. The criteria most accessible to clinical exercise physiologists are scholarly articles in recognized peer-reviewed journals, peer review and judging service for journals or grant panels, original contributions of major significance to the field, critical or essential role at a distinguished institution, and high salary relative to others in the same occupation and market. Awards and professional memberships requiring outstanding achievement as a condition of admission round out the framework for those whose careers include such recognitions.

A recurring challenge for exercise physiology petitions is the interdisciplinary nature of the field. A researcher who publishes in Medicine & Science in Sports & Exercise, Circulation, or the Journal of Applied Physiology may find their evidence evaluated by adjudicators unfamiliar with those journals' standing. This makes the expert letter component of the petition especially important: at least one letter should address the relative prestige of the journals in which the petitioner has published, the significance of the research questions addressed, and how the petitioner's publication volume and citation record compare to others at the same career stage in the same subfield. Contextualizing evidence is what converts a strong scientific record into a persuasive O-1A petition.

Scholarly articles and peer-reviewed publications

The scholarly articles criterion under 8 C.F.R. § 214.2(o)(3)(iii)(B)(6) requires peer-reviewed publications authored by the petitioner in professional journals or other major media in the field. For exercise physiologists in clinical research, the publication record is typically the foundation of the O-1A petition. Journals such as Medicine & Science in Sports & Exercise, the Journal of Applied Physiology, Frontiers in Physiology, the European Journal of Applied Physiology, and — for cardiopulmonary or metabolic research — Circulation and the American Journal of Physiology publish peer-reviewed work in this area. The criterion is facially met by any peer-reviewed publication, but meeting the criterion does not by itself establish extraordinary ability.

To move from criterion satisfaction to extraordinary ability, the petition must contextualize the publication record. Relevant framing includes how many first-author publications the petitioner has relative to researchers at the same career stage in the same subfield; what citation counts the publications have accumulated and what those levels represent in exercise physiology's publication norms; whether the petitioner's work has appeared in the field's most selective outlets; and whether any publications have drawn commentary, editorial selection, or citation by subsequent researchers building on the findings. A petitioner with a dozen first-author publications in well-regarded journals, with citations that exceed career-stage peers, presents a qualitatively different case than one with equivalent volume in lower-tier venues.

The American College of Sports Medicine, the leading professional organization in exercise science, publishes research through Medicine & Science in Sports & Exercise and its affiliated journals. ACSM recognition through competitive research awards, election to the FACSM designation (Fellow of the American College of Sports Medicine), or consistent selection to present at the ACSM Annual Meeting can supplement the scholarly articles criterion by demonstrating that the research community has evaluated and distinguished the petitioner's work. These recognitions tie directly to the awards criterion as well, and petitioners who hold them should document them carefully as potentially satisfying multiple criteria simultaneously.

Judging and peer review service

The judging criterion under 8 C.F.R. § 214.2(o)(3)(iii)(B)(4) requires participation in judging the work of others in the same or an allied field, either individually or on a panel. For clinical exercise physiologists, this criterion is most commonly satisfied through peer review service for scholarly journals. Peer review for outlets such as Medicine & Science in Sports & Exercise, the Journal of Applied Physiology, the American Journal of Physiology, or Frontiers in Physiology constitutes participation in evaluating others' scientific contributions in the same field. USCIS has accepted journal peer review as satisfying this criterion in many approved petitions, though the record must reflect genuine and recurring engagement — not a single review performed once.

Documentation for the peer review criterion should include invitation letters or emails from journal editors assigning specific manuscripts for review, confirmation records from editorial management platforms, or reviewer profile records from services such as Publons or Web of Science documenting the petitioner's review history. A petitioner who has completed 15 to 20 peer reviews across several recognized journals over their career presents a more persuasive record than one with one or two reviews. Ad hoc grant review service — serving on an NIH study section or as an external reviewer for NSF proposals — also satisfies this criterion and often carries additional weight because it reflects selection by a recognized federal funding agency.

Service as a reviewer for competitive conference abstract submissions at the ACSM Annual Meeting or the American Physiological Society annual meeting can supplement peer review evidence, though abstract review is generally treated as weaker than peer-reviewed manuscript review. The most reliable path to satisfying the judging criterion is a documented history of journal peer review for recognized publications in the field, combined where available with one or more ad hoc grant review engagements. Grant review records should be documented with the invitation from the program officer, the nature of the grant mechanism reviewed — R01, K99/R00, NSF CAREER — and any participation confirmation that does not compromise review confidentiality.

Original contributions to the field

The original contributions criterion under 8 C.F.R. § 214.2(o)(3)(iii)(B)(5) requires evidence of original scientific contributions of major significance in the field. This is often the criterion requiring the most careful framing in exercise physiology petitions because the field's contributions tend to be incremental advances in understanding rather than field-defining discoveries, and USCIS adjudicators will not automatically understand why a particular finding is significant. The petition must bridge the gap between what the research community accepts as significant and what an immigration adjudicator can evaluate without domain expertise in exercise science.

Original contributions evidence for a clinical exercise physiologist typically includes expert letters from established researchers explaining the significance of the petitioner's specific research findings, citations to the petitioner's work in subsequent studies by other research groups, invitations to present the work at recognized scientific conferences, and any formal recognition of the research through journal awards or conference scientific committee selections. A citation in a subsequent NIH-funded study that built on the petitioner's methodology, or a letter from a senior researcher explaining that the petitioner's published protocol has been adopted as a standard approach in the subfield, is specific and persuasive original contributions evidence.

Petitioners should calibrate the framing of their contributions accurately. USCIS adjudicators increasingly consult external resources to verify claims about research significance, and a petition that describes a finding as groundbreaking when the citation record suggests modest uptake risks undermining the overall credibility of the case. The more effective approach is accurate contextualization: explaining specifically what problem the research addressed, why that problem was incompletely solved before, what the petitioner's methodological or empirical contribution was, and what evidence exists that others have built on the work. This calibrated framing is substantially more persuasive than superlatives applied to research whose impact is not yet widely established.

Critical role and high salary in research settings

The critical role criterion under 8 C.F.R. § 214.2(o)(3)(iii)(B)(8) requires evidence of a critical or essential role in an organization or establishment with a distinguished reputation. For exercise physiologists in clinical research, this criterion typically applies to the petitioner's position within a research group, clinical research center, or academic department conducting externally funded work. A principal investigator on an NIH R01 or R21 grant, or a co-investigator whose specific expertise is identified as essential to the funded project, presents strong critical role evidence. The distinguished reputation of a research university or academic medical center is generally straightforward to establish through verifiable institutional rankings and research profiles.

High salary evidence for academic or clinical researchers requires benchmarking against a specific comparator appropriate to the petitioner's role and institution. BLS Occupational Employment and Wage Statistics data for SOC code 19-1042 (Medical Scientists, Except Epidemiologists) provides a general benchmark. AAMC Faculty Salary Survey data provides a more tailored comparison for those employed at academic medical centers. The petitioner's salary, documented through a letter from the institution's HR or finance office, should be shown to exceed the 90th percentile for the relevant role, rank, and geographic market. In high-cost markets such as Boston, San Francisco, or New York, geographic adjustment of the benchmark may be appropriate.

Exercise physiologists employed at VA Medical Centers, NIH intramural programs, or other federal research institutions work under GS or scientific pay scales that should be compared to equivalent academic or industry positions using BLS data and, where available, AAMC or sector-specific survey data. The key is demonstrating that the petitioner's compensation — even within a government pay structure — falls commensurately high when benchmarked against the broader market for comparable roles. A federal pay scale salary at the GS-14 or GS-15 level, or at the equivalent scientific pay grade, often satisfies the criterion when placed in comparative market context by an expert compensation analysis.

Building a complete evidence strategy

A complete O-1A petition for an exercise physiologist in clinical research should be organized around the three criteria the petitioner's record addresses most convincingly, with supplementary evidence for additional criteria where the record supports it. The scholarly articles criterion is typically the strongest foundation, and the petition should invest care in presenting that evidence not as a bare list of citations but as a documented record of peer-reviewed scientific contribution contextualized by citation analysis, journal prestige, and expert commentary. The judging and original contributions criteria should function as the second and third pillars, with critical role and high salary adding support where the petitioner's institutional position and compensation allow.

Expert letters are essential to the exercise physiology O-1A petition and should come from researchers who can offer genuine substantive assessments of the petitioner's scientific contributions. The most persuasive letter writer is a senior researcher at a different institution who has read and cited the petitioner's work and can explain from their own perspective what the petitioner's research has contributed and what level of achievement it represents. Letters from the petitioner's PhD advisor or postdoctoral mentor can establish the origin of the contributions but should be supplemented by letters from more distant professional observers who can speak to recognition beyond the petitioner's immediate professional circle and training environment.

Timing the petition appropriately within the exercise physiologist's career trajectory is also a meaningful strategic consideration. A petitioner who has just begun a faculty position, has published three first-author papers, and holds a K99/R00 award may have the raw elements of an extraordinary ability case but insufficient accumulated recognition to clear the threshold convincingly. The same petitioner two or three years later, with an independent R01 award, additional publications, a review record, and invitations to present at recognized conferences, will present a substantially stronger case with lower RFE risk. Premium processing under 8 C.F.R. § 103.7 is advisable when status is time-sensitive but does not substitute for a record that has had time to develop.

Common mistakes

What we see go wrong, again and again

  1. 01Treating extraordinary ability as a credentials checklist rather than a story of field-wide impact.
  2. 02Submitting bibliometric data (h-index, citation counts) without explaining what makes those numbers high relative to peers in the same sub-field.
  3. 03Relying on letters from collaborators or co-authors rather than independent experts who can speak to influence.
